Gyzyletrek vs Melville Hall Climate & Distance Between

Dominica flag
  • The distance between Gyzyletrek, Turkmenistan and Melville Hall, Dominica is approximately 11,109 km or 6,904 mi.
  • To reach Gyzyletrek in this distance one would set out from Melville Hall bearing 46.2°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Gyzyletrek bearing 118.5° or ESE .
  • Gyzyletrek has a mid-latitude cool desert climate (BWk) whereas Melville Hall has a tropical rainforest climate (Af).
  • The annual average temperature is 9 °C (16.3°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 20.5 °C (36.9°F) more in Gyzyletrek.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 2381 mm (93.7 in) less which is equivalent to 2381 l/m² (58.44 US gal/ft²) or 23,810,000 l/ha (2,545,447 US gal/ac) less. About 0 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 19.1° lower in Gyzyletrek than in Melville Hall.
